Pertanyaan yang diberi tag string

Persaingan untuk memecahkan masalah tertentu melalui penggunaan dan manipulasi string.

419
"Halo Dunia!"

Jadi ... eh ... ini agak memalukan. Tapi kami tidak memiliki "Halo, Dunia!" tantangan belum (meskipun memiliki 35 varian ditandai dengan hello-world , dan terus bertambah). Meskipun ini bukan golf kode paling menarik dalam bahasa umum, menemukan solusi terpendek di esolang tertentu bisa menjadi...

371
Kembangkan string

Dalam tantangan ini, Anda harus mengambil string yang cocok dengan regex ^[a-zA-Z]+$atau apa pun yang masuk akal (Anda tidak harus mempertimbangkan huruf besar atau kecil jika Anda mau) (Anda dapat menganggap string cukup panjang, dan memiliki struktur yang tepat untuk semua operasi), dan...

309
Upgoat atau Downgoat?

Diberi gambar kambing, program Anda sebaiknya mencoba mengidentifikasi apakah kambing itu terbalik, atau tidak. Contohnya Ini adalah contoh input apa yang mungkin. Bukan input aktual Memasukkan: Keluaran: Downgoat Spec Program Anda harus paling banyak 30.000 byte Input akan berisi kambing...

197
Tidak, hanya CAPS LOCK

Apa yang terjadi ketika CapsLocktombol di keyboard Anda tidak memiliki lekukan di dalamnya? "HPPENS ini." Tujuan dari program ini adalah untuk secara konsisten meniru kesalahan keyboard dimana setiap Apers diganti CapsLock. Huruf besar 'A' dari sumber harus menghasilkan efek yang sama. Saat...

176
Apakah Anda ingin kode manusia salju?

Berikut adalah manusia salju seni ASCII sederhana : _===_ (.,.) ( : ) ( : ) Mari kita membuatnya menjadi teman. Ini akan menjadi pola umum bagi orang-orang salju seni ASCII kami: HHHHH HHHHH X(LNR)Y X(TTT)Y (BBB) Ruang utama dan tanda kurung selalu sama untuk semua orang salju. Huruf yang...

176
Matematika adalah fakta. Pemrograman tidak

Dalam matematika tanda seru !sering berarti faktorial dan muncul setelah argumen. Dalam pemrograman tanda seru !seringkali berarti negasi dan muncul sebelum argumen. Untuk tantangan ini, kami hanya akan menerapkan operasi ini ke nol dan satu. Factorial 0! = 1 1! = 1 Negation !0 = 1 !1 =...

161
Menipu atau Mengobati poliglot

Karena Halloween akan datang, saya pikir saya akan memulai tantangan golf kode kecil yang menyenangkan! Tantangannya cukup sederhana. Anda harus menulis sebuah program yang menghasilkan trickatau treat. "Memelintir?" Anda mungkin bertanya. Baiklah saya jelaskan: Program Anda harus melakukan hal...

158
Jangan google "google"

Kita semua tahu bahwa jika Anda google kata "google" itu akan merusak internet. Tugas Anda adalah membuat fungsi yang menerima satu string dan mengembalikan panjangnya, dengan karakter Unicode yang sesedikit mungkin. Namun, jika string yang diberikan adalah google(huruf kecil), itu akan...

148
1, 2, Fizz, 4, Buzz

pengantar Dalam upaya kami baru-baru ini untuk mengumpulkan katalog solusi terpendek untuk latihan pemrograman standar, berikut ini adalah tantangan FizzBuzz vanilla PPCG yang pertama. Jika Anda ingin melihat tantangan katalog lain, ada "Hello World!" dan "Apakah angka ini prima?"...

122
La La Land… jangan tunggu, Moo Moo Moonlight

Tantangan ini merupakan penghargaan bagi pemenang Best Picture di Oscar 2017, La La Land Moonlight ! Tulis fungsi / program yang mengambil string yang hanya berisi huruf [A-Za-z], empat simbol yang umum dalam kalimat .,'?dan spasi setiap hari , dan output string dalam gaya La La Land. Untuk...

114
GO OUT AND VOTE

Hari ini adalah 8 November 2016, Hari Pemilihan di Amerika Serikat. Jika Anda adalah warga negara AS yang memenuhi syarat untuk memilih, maka keluarlah dan pilih jika Anda belum pernah menjawab tantangan ini. Jangan diskusikan siapa yang Anda pilih. Hanya masalah yang Anda pilih. Jika Anda bukan...

95
Buat program "Ceeeeeeee"

Suatu kali saya menulis sebuah program JavaScript yang akan mengambil string dan karakter sebagai input dan akan menghapus semua karakter kecuali yang pertama dan karakter yang diberikan sebagai input, satu per satu. Misalnya, menghitung ini dengan input codegolf.stackexchange.comdan euntuk hasil...

93
Unik itu Murah

Tulis fungsi atau program yang menentukan biaya string yang diberikan, di mana biaya masing-masing karakter sama dengan jumlah berapa kali karakter telah terjadi hingga saat ini dalam string, dan biaya string adalah jumlah dari biaya karakternya. Contoh Untuk input abaacab, biaya dihitung...

93
Saya pasif agresif dan ingin menghina bos saya tanpa dia tahu

Sudah beberapa bulan yang kasar di tempat kerja dan saya merasa seperti saya hanya ingin berteriak langsung ke wajah bos saya. Namun, saya bukan orang yang secara langsung menghadapi orang-orang yang memiliki masalah dengan saya. Saya juga tidak ingin kehilangan pekerjaan. Jadi inilah ide: Saya...

92
Apakah string ini berfungsi sebagai string?

Tulis program yang menggunakan string baris tunggal yang dapat Anda asumsikan hanya akan berisi karakter /\_‾. (Itu maju dan garis miring ke belakang, garis bawah dan overline . Anda dapat menggunakan ~di tempat overline jika Anda perlu karena overline tidak ASCII nyaman.) Misalnya, satu input...

87
Golf dan Kalender Advent

Saat itu tahun ketika banyak dari kita mendapatkan kalender kedatangan kita ! Jika Anda tidak terbiasa dengan kalender kedatangan, ini adalah kalender khusus yang digunakan untuk menghitung mundur kedatangan untuk mengantisipasi Natal. Menurut pengalamanku, pintu-pintu itu ditempatkan secara acak,...